## Transcode Farm: Plugin Runbook

The Millwheel transcoding farm loads external codec plugins at worker startup. If a plugin fails validation, the worker quarantines it and continues with built-in presets; check the quarantine log before retrying. Plugins must declare supported containers up front, since mismatches cause silent job requeues. Workers pick up plugin settings only on restart, using the configuration listed below.

config for kadug-yahop:
quenwyn:
  pin: 2459
  metrics_host: metrics.quenwyn.lumicsys.internal
  tenant: julax
  seal: seal_0d5ead96

- [ ] New starter orientation: Floor 6 opening. As of Monday, the newly fitted sixth floor at Marlowe House is open to all Vexbridge staff. When greeting a new starter, confirm their name against the daily arrivals list, walk them through the fire-exit map by the east lift, and explain that the stairwell door remains alarmed until 08:00. Issue the welcome folder, then give them the temporary pass code for the sixth-floor entrance below.

turnstile pass: bdg-YSYEOM-15550308

**CI note — font vendoring (Quillbright UI)**

Vendored fonts broke the Marlowe pipeline again: the license-scan stage rejects any TTF without a checksum entry in fonts.lock. Fix: regenerate the lockfile via the vendor script before pushing. Do not hand-edit hashes. The failing run that surfaced this is identified by the trace token below.

session token of kahog-bahif = htk9_f63daec35

// Heads up: this client fetches theme tokens for the Bramblewick admin
// dashboard, including the new dark-mode palette. Yes, we fetch colors
// from a service — blame the design-tokens migration, it's actually nice.
// Don't hardcode hex values anywhere; the Nightjar theme service is the
// single source of truth. For local dev, authenticate with the key below.

API key for fahif-hahog: kto2_k2